Memory Enhancer circuit for readers

Memory Enhancer circuit for reader

 

This example describes the memory enhancer , is actually a kind of "anti- disturbances reading device " , it first user's voice through the microphone into electrical signals, via multi-level audio amplification , the final will be amplified through the headphones the sound signal Play out , so that users can hear my pronunciation , focus , and thus enhance memory play a supporting role .

Circuit works
The retention of circuit from the microphone ( microphone ) BM, 3 audio amplifier and headphones etc. , as shown in Figure 9-76 .

No. l -class audio amplifier circuit by the transistors Vl and resistors Rl-R3, capacitor Cl, C2 composition; the first two audio amplifier circuit by the transistor V2 and resistors R4, R5, capacitors C2, C5 composition; the first three audio amplifier By the transistor V3, V4, resistors R7-R9, potentiometer RP and other components.

BM voice signals converted into electric signal by the microphone , via capacitor Cl coupled to Vl of the base (b pole) by Vl buffer amplified signal from the V1 of the collector (c pole ) output by the capacitor C2 coupled to the V2 's Base , V2 audio signal amplified by the C5 and RP1 added to the base of V3 by V3 and V4 complex amplified to drive headphones BE given resonant voice .

RP 's resistance adjustment can change the playback volume of the size of the headset .

Components Selection
Rl-R5, R7-R9 are selected 1/8W carbon film resistors ; R6 use 1/4W carbon film resistors .

RP chosen small potentiometer with switch .

Cl-C5 are chosen value of 1OV voltage aluminum electrolytic capacitors .

3AX3l Vl-V3 are selected Germanium PNP type transistor ; V4 use 3AX81 type Germanium PNP transistor .

BM electret microphone selection cassette .

BE can be linked together using two 8O ear , stereo headset can also be ordinary headphones the left and right channel series before use.

Operating Current Adjustment

Circuit installation is complete, at all levels should be adjusted to enlarge the work of the current collector tube . First in the collector loop string Vl people ammeter , and then adjust the resistor R7, to Vl of the collector current of 0.4-0.6mA.

V2 loop in the string of one collector ammeter , adjust the resistance R4 so that V2 of the collector current of 0.6-0.8mA.

Disconnect the headset with the circuit , in V3, V4 of the collector and the ammeter connected in series between the negative power supply , the adjustment of R7 's resistance , the composite tube (V3 and V4) of the collector operating current 2.4-3mA.
